Heads up: this alert fires when the Slimline image-shrinking job for Barge deployments fails or produces an image bigger than the previous build. Usually it's a layer-cache miss or someone adding a chunky debug tool to the base image. Don't page the platform folks right away — nine times out of ten you can just rerun the job. Triage steps and recent known issues are kept on the internal page below.

runbook for tagug-hafog: https://jira.lumiclabs.internal/projects/pages/pages/9773c0d8

Heads up: this alert fires when the waveform preview service hasn't regenerated peak data for newly uploaded clips within five minutes. Your plugin isn't broken — the preview pipeline is just lagging, so users may see blank or outdated waveforms in the editor. Plugins should handle a null peaks array gracefully rather than retrying in a loop, which makes the backlog worse. If the alert persists past thirty minutes, the pipeline team gets paged automatically. Current status and mitigation steps are posted on the internal page.

wiki page, bahof-tajef: https://harbor.crelvostack.local/secrets/deploy/spaces/merge_requests/352483d166532f3d

Renamed `PAGE_CURSOR_TTL` to `PAGINATION_CURSOR_TTL_SECONDS`. Old name removed outright; no alias. Value semantics unchanged: seconds until an issued cursor expires. Default stays 900. Clients see no behavior change unless they were relying on expired cursors, which was never supported. Update any deploy manifests that still reference the old key. Cursors are now HMAC-signed at issue time, so every environment that serves paginated endpoints must define the cursor signing secret in its env file on the following line.

secret setting of fawig-tawip: RELAY_SECRET3=e04